Espresso Node Demo

A sample application built on an Espresso Logic API. This small app demonstrates how the Espresso Logic SDK package interacts with rules and resources defined in Logic Designer.

Alt text

The Espresso Node Demo operates as a simple customer orders portal, and all the SDK interactions are viewable in routes/index.js. ###Getting Started

> npm install espressodemo
> npm start espressodemo

Then visit:

http://localhost:3000

And you should be up and running with the read only evaluation API. To use a broader access API, please sign up for your own evaluation account and point the final line of config.js to your own evaluation project API url and API key.
